Transaction 81ba56b31b7040d98d09377f7a30e60d48a4fb4d4aa1777ffaaa0a64048abbeb

block
7b08351c8c94c316e2464157b0ce5b278f37fc09d75647aed26198631b98b720

6 Inputs

2 Outputs